Initially, we planned to arrange exclusively a face-to-face meeting of two legends — Mitsubishi Lancer Evolution IX and Subaru Impreza WRX STI of 2006 model year. The first direct duel in Russia of these famous super sedans in their final generations!

However, we decided to expand the circle of participants. Yes, at the first asphalt presentation at the Japanese ring, the Mazda 6 MPS looked deprived of all-wheel drive. But when we brought the production car onto the ice and snow of the Dmitrov test site — and when the Mazda with its simple clutch engaging the rear axle dealt not only with the Volvo S60 AWD, but also with the Subaru Legacy 3.0 Spec B (see AR No. 3, 2006)… It seems a new star has flared up on the horizon of all-wheel-drive turbo cars!

In terms of engine displacement, the 2006 Impreza WRX STI confidently leads in this trio: Subaru specialists could not “fit” the familiar two-liter turbo engine into Euro 4 standards and were forced to install a 2.5-liter engine on European Imprezas. But there is no bad without good — who was bothered by the extra half-liter? Theoretically, in elasticity, both the Mazda and Mitsubishi should yield to the Impreza. And in practice? We can only check this when the roads of the test site are completely free of ice. And while the season of instrumental measurements is not open, our professional equipment has not yet come out of winter hibernation — and we can only roughly estimate acceleration. Also because any serious press on the gas immediately causes wheelspin!

The Subaru has the most exciting and dramatic acceleration. The thrust at the bottom is decent but moderate — we expected more from the 2.5 engine. After 2000 rpm, the engine slightly comes to life, and by 3000 rpm it finally “fires” with real turbo thrust. But that's not all — the dynamics increase! The boost peak occurs only at 4000 rpm — it is at these rather high revs that the Subaru engine delivers maximum torque. The effect is intriguing — as if over two thousand rpm on the tachometer, you are increasingly pushed in the back.

And that characteristic “boxer” sound, rich in soft low-frequency vibrations? Yes, the Subaru can be loved for that alone!

Full throttle on an icy, snowy track is an activity that requires complete concentration, because the Impreza under power stubbornly refuses to hold a straight line. The car constantly tries to break into a slide. This is likely due to the fact that in the all-wheel-drive WRX STI, the torque vector is shifted to the rear axle: the center differential in its standard state sends 59% of the torque to the rear and only 41% to the front. However, in any case, keeping the pedal to the floor is only possible at the cost of continuous and lightning-fast steering work, and you have to turn the wheel not only frequently but also at significant angles. This is despite the fact that the steering on the 2006 WRX STI has become noticeably sharper — the wheel still makes 2.6 turns between the extreme points, like the Mazda. In the Evo IX, this figure is just over two turns.

Of course, the steering response is not just about the steering ratio. For example, the Evo has the worst turning radius — the front wheels cannot turn at a large angle. Subaru, on the other hand, can turn almost on the spot. So if you compare the static steering ratios of the Mitsubishi and Subaru steering mechanisms, the difference will not be fundamental.

Nevertheless, the fact remains: the Impreza responds to steering inputs quickly, but without the lightning-fast sharpness and jewel-like precision that the Evo is famous for. Its reactions are quite "civilian" and well-suited for high-speed highways. Perhaps the relatively soft suspension also plays a role — on asphalt waves, you often notice body roll. But on sharp bumps, the shaking becomes noticeable — this Subaru cannot be called comfortable.

But the new six-speed manual gearbox, although it has lost the feel of a rifle bolt, is the best in our trio in terms of shift precision. In the Subaru, despite a huge step forward (the lever on the 2006 WRX STI has become commendably short-throw and engages positions with a pleasant click of the detents), the selectivity is far from ideal — during fast shifts, you sometimes miss the desired gear.

The Mazda has the most "civilian" gearbox: the short lever seems to slide into the desired slot by itself under the action of the drive springs. And the 2.3 DISI engine is the quietest and most docile. Turbocharging is almost imperceptible here — just around 2000 rpm the engine comes alive and begins to pull powerfully, smoothly, and confidently all the way to the extreme 6000 rpm. But since the main reserve of energy is concentrated in the high-rpm zone, you have to downshift more often than in the "explosive" Mitsubishi and Subaru.

Of course, even on snow, you can feel that the Mazda is slightly slower than the Impreza and Lancer: both the power deficit (260 hp versus 280 for the Evo IX and STI) and the extra 100 kg of curb weight play a role. But this does not mean that the Mazda 6 MPS is "slow." Far from it! On the road, it will allow the driver almost everything! A huge reserve of thrust hurls the heavy sedan forward immediately after pressing the gas. A "sharp" and informative steering wheel, instant and precise reactions... And at the same time — excellent ride smoothness for such a "sporty" character. The suspension perfectly "swallows" small surface defects and confidently dampens waves. Only on potholes with sharp edges does the Mazda shudder unpleasantly with its entire beautiful body.

And yet the main question is: which of the three sedans is the fastest?

Let's not talk about asphalt yet — there's simply none on the test site right now. But on snow and ice... We conducted timed runs on a track laid out along the gentle slopes of the test site. In summer, circuit races sometimes take place here, but now it's slippery. Very slippery. Ideal conditions to reveal all the handling characteristics! Especially since all three cars are placed in equal conditions: all have studded Nokian Hakkapeliitta tires. The only difference is in sizes and that the Subaru had the newest Hakkapeliitta 5 tires, while the Mazda and Lancer had to make do with the well-known fourth generation.

What a nervous Impreza... The whole ride is a constant struggle! Mostly with the car. Approaching a corner, you never know how the Subaru will react to your actions. Sometimes it goes into a long understeer — and there's every chance of leaving a mark with the front end, with its characteristic truncated trapezoid nose, on the outer snow bank. Sometimes it will spin into a desperate oversteer that you might not catch — and then you'll land in a snowdrift rear-first...

test-drive-33.jpg
The Subaru's handling is extremely ambiguous: first a deep understeer, then a sharp and equally prolonged oversteer. You need to be very careful with this car — the Impreza does not forgive mistakes

The situation can only be clarified in one way — by first rocking the car with a counter-steer, "setting" it sideways in advance. But there's a catch here too: on the exit of the turn, when you need to press the pedal to the floor for powerful acceleration, the Impreza can suddenly plunge from a steady slide into a very sharp and therefore very deep oversteer. And coping with it without strong course oscillations is extremely difficult — even turning the wheel from lock to lock, you don't have time to catch the right moment! At first, the "STI" seems to ignore the correction, and then it "wags its tail" too sharply.

In short, I had to sweat.

And getting into the Lancer... No, I couldn't cool down. Here too — it's a struggle. But a completely different one: with the track and with yourself. And in this struggle, the Evolution is not a "treacherous traitor" like the Impreza, but a faithful ally.

Amazing obedience! The initial phase of understeer is short and easily predictable — and it transitions into oversteer, albeit somewhat abruptly, but exactly when you expect it. Reactions to steering input, to lifting off or adding throttle, are sharply fast and, most importantly, unambiguous. You can do anything with this car! Acceleration on a straight line is also more stable than in the Subaru — the Lancer requires only minimal correction.

In the end, averaging all the run times, we determined the winner — on a track that takes two minutes to complete, the Evolution allows you to gain about half a second.

And Mazda? It lagged behind — by a second and a half from the Evo and a second from the Subaru. But driving the Mazda is no less enjoyable than the "Evolution"!

When the clutch engaging the rear axle activates, you barely notice it — you can control the car through the throttle in corners with the same ease and confidence as in the Evo. You approach a bend, brake, lift off the gas to break the rear loose — and then press the pedal to the floor again. The drift angle levels out, and the Mazda, throwing snow from under all four wheels, accelerates confidently in a controlled slide.

Moreover, because the Mazda responds more gently to driver inputs, it's even easier to control in drifts than the Evolution! And of course, there's no hint of the stubbornness that characterizes the Subaru.

The 2.5-liter flat-four in the WRX version produces 230 hp, while the Impreza WRX STI gets 280 hp. The difference lies in higher boost pressure and forged pistons with anti-friction coating. The acceleration dynamics are peculiar: up to 2500 rpm the torque is quite modest, and the turbo kick is stretched to 4000 rpm. The engine sound is also interesting — with signature "flat" notes, but in the Subaru it's not as loud and annoying as in the Evo IX's cabin

What if we're being subjective? What if something is escaping us? So we invited independent arbiters to the test site — professional instructors from two counter-emergency driving schools, one from Mitsubishi and one from Subaru. But they came to the same conclusions. In timed runs on a winding course marked with cones on a wide snowy area, both Dmitry Bolysov from the Driving Art school and Dmitry Savostin from the Subaru school posted their best times in the Evo. The Mazda, though slower, allowed the instructors to consistently repeat identical laps. But to achieve the second-best result in the Subaru, both had to work hard — their attempts were extremely inconsistent.

The Mazda 6 MPS is simply amazing! It's clear that for rallying it's a bit heavy, the suspension could be stiffer, and the power steering "chokes" during sharp steering inputs... And yes, the all-wheel drive here isn't entirely "honest." On snow, everything is superb. But how will the car behave on gravel? On asphalt? What if the clutch overheats — then the electronics will limit its operation, and the Mazda will essentially become front-wheel drive?

We'll check all this in the near future. But for now, on winter roads, the Mazda 6 MPS has simply captivated us. It offers precise, exemplary, very understandable handling in slides, along with the highest level of safety. After all, only the Mazda among this trio has the DSC stability control system, which works smoothly and unobtrusively. Such a system would be very useful for the Impreza with its treacherous and unpredictable character.

And on top of that, the Mazda 6 MPS is cheaper!

In short, it's almost the perfect car for those who need to drive in the city every day and a couple of times a year head to a closed ice track for training. It's just a pity the rear seat back doesn't fold, the climate control isn't more precise, and the appetite isn't smaller... During the test, the Mazda 6 MPS drained its 60-liter tank no slower than the Evolution and Impreza, which are famous for their gluttony.

So how did their duel end?

It's only in full swing — without the "asphalt" part, it's too early to draw conclusions. But some things can already be said for sure.

The Lancer Evolution IX, like all previous "Evolutions," is an exceptionally precise car to drive. Its behavior in drifts is close to ideal — that's why on ice it turns out to be faster than the Impreza WRX STI. Among racers, there's an opinion that civilian "Evolutions" with the electronically controlled Super AYC rear differential are less predictable than the rally-bred Evo RS with conventional mechanical locks. But our test impressions don't confirm this so far.

However, rallying is a separate universe. Even Group N4 cars, which are closest to road versions, are infinitely far from them. In the eternal Subaru vs. Mitsubishi rivalry, three almost unrelated levels can be distinguished. The tip of the iceberg is the battles of WRC cars. The middle is the fight in Group N4, where cars have completely different gearboxes, suspensions, differentials... And finally, the road-going Lancers and Imprezas are cars for training, "club days," and daily driving with a hefty dose of adrenaline.

For everyday life, the Impreza is still better suited. But in "combat" modes, it loses to the Lancer in handling. Why? Maybe it's due to poorly matched transmission lock characteristics? Or less experience in tuning the electronics that control the center differential in the WRX STI? After all, Subaru started producing electronically controlled DCCD center clutches even earlier than Mitsubishi, but then development slowed — and the Lancer with its "intelligent" all-wheel drive system moved ahead. Now Subaru has to catch up. And although the rivals scored equally in total expert assessments, in our view, the victory in this duel goes to Mitsubishi.

However, there's a positive side to the Subaru's stubborn nature. This car teaches you to always be extremely focused! Relax — and you're in a ditch. Don't feel the moment of losing control — and you're stuck in a snowdrift. Most fast all-wheel-drive cars of the 20th century were like that. Remember the rally monsters of Group B — they refused to turn at all!

So whoever can tame and master the Subaru will have every reason to be proud of themselves.

And what about those who can't? How many side rails and struts have been straightened in dealership and club services? How many turbo-Imprezas have ended their lives with the terrible diagnosis "written off"? So Lenin's behest for Subaru owners sounds more relevant than ever — learn, learn, and learn again! Or start your journey in the world of all-wheel drive with slower, simpler, and more predictable cars. For example, like the Mazda 6 MPS.

Prices and trim levels

Mazda 6 MPS looks the most practical of the three. It offers richer equipment than its competitors and is cheaper — $42,300. For a sunroof, you will have to pay an additional $1,000. The warranty on the car is 3 years or 100,000 km, and maintenance is required every 20,000 km. It is worth noting that all cars from the first batch have already been sold, so a new order (with a $1,000 prepayment) will take about five months.

Purchasing a Mitsubishi Lancer Evolution IX is simpler — the car can be delivered to order in just a couple of weeks. The main sales will be for the Sport version at $46,460, as the more expensive Ultimate trim (which participated in the test) with Bilstein shock absorbers and BBS wheels will cost $50,790. However, it is worth remembering that servicing the Evo is quite troublesome — you need to visit the service every 5,000 km, and the warranty is limited to just one year or 20,000 km.

The Subaru Impreza WRX STI surpasses the Evolution in equipment. The base version costs $50,910, while cars with side airbags, heated seats, and tinted windows cost $51,630. Subaru's main advantage is longer service intervals (once a year or every 15,000 km) and better warranty terms: 2 years or 30,000 km. However, the warranty on suspension parts, including shock absorbers, is limited to 15,000 km. A dealer will deliver an ordered car in three months but will require a 20% prepayment.

For those who do not need such power, it is worth considering the 230-horsepower Impreza WRX — it is about $10,000 cheaper (from $39,860 to $41,710). This version has lower boost pressure, a simpler transmission (the center differential is locked by a viscous coupling), station wagons are available, and the warranty is the same as for regular «civilian» cars — 3 years or 100,000 km.

How the transmissions are designed

All three cars are equipped with all-wheel drive with electronic control. A special controller analyzes data from steering angle sensors, accelerations, wheel speeds, and even brake light activation to manage the operation of the components.

However, these systems are implemented completely differently.

The simplest all-wheel drive is in the Mazda 6 MPS. Essentially, it is a front-wheel-drive car in which the rear wheels are engaged by electronic command. The rear drive coupling is integrated with the rear final drive — the disc pack is compressed by an electromagnet through a ball ramp mechanism. When the discs are released, the Mazda behaves like a regular front-wheel-drive car. As soon as electronics send a signal, the discs compress, and more traction is transferred to the rear axle — up to full locking and a rigid connection of the axles. The driver cannot influence this process — the electronics themselves choose one of three programs: «normal», «sport», or «snow». On asphalt, this works well, but on snow — it is simply excellent.

The transmission design of the Evo and STI has fundamental differences. Both cars have permanent all-wheel drive, but the center differentials are integrated directly into the gearbox housings. In the Evolution, torque is split between the axles in equal proportions — 50:50, while in the WRX STI, the bias is shifted toward the rear axle (41:59). The electronics adjust the degree of center differential locking using friction clutches, but Subaru also gives the driver a manual tool — a DCCD dial on the tunnel that can set the desired locking degree. If the «center» is fully locked, the Impreza accelerates noticeably more confidently, but it responds worse to steering and tends to understeer. In the opposite, most «free» mode — when only a soft mechanical lock inside the DCCD is engaged — the car becomes overly twitchy and even more nervous than in automatic mode. At intermediate dial positions, the car's behavior is as ambiguous as in auto mode.

It seems the manual adjustment is designed to adapt the Subaru's character to a specific track, but only a truly experienced driver can use it effectively.

And finally, the Evolution. Its electronic «brain» controls not only the ACD center differential lock but also the exclusive rear Super AYC unit. This system can turn a regular differential into a kind of inter-wheel reduction gear: on electronic command, it can accelerate the rotation of the left or right wheel. The driver can choose one of three modes with the ACD button. On the Evo IX, the transmission remained the same, so the behavior of the «nine» is no different from the familiar Evo VIII. The «asphalt» mode is the most stable, «snow» is maximally agile and prone to slides. «Gravel» is in between — and we considered it optimal for such runs. However, both instructors in their runs preferred «asphalt» — as did the racers we involved in the Evo VIII test earlier. In any of the three modes, the Evolution behaves absolutely predictably.

Dmitry Bolysov

director of the Driving Art school

test-drive-28.jpgThe Mazda 6 MPS left an exceptionally pleasant impression — a benchmark of a fast family sedan with all-wheel drive. True, for active driving, the suspension seems too soft, although it is hardly appropriate to make sporty demands on it. With fast steering, the power steering is clearly overloaded and does not keep up. The clutch also has its own character: the spring servo mechanism pushes the pedal out at the moment of engagement, requiring additional muscle effort from the driver. In city traffic jams, I think this will quickly get tiresome.

The Subaru Impreza pleases with powerful and assertive acceleration, but the «turbo lag» is well felt. A long steering rack in winter is a plus: there is more time to correct mistakes in a turn. And mistakes happen often, because the Impreza behaves unstably: a sudden understeer can turn into oversteer. You have to drive it wide and spectacularly, but it is still slower than the Evo IX. What annoys most is the imprecise gearshift mechanism, which provokes errors during high-speed shifts.

The Evolution IX turned out to be more interesting. Its sharpness and aggressiveness require skill and do not forgive mistakes, but the car allows you to implement completely different driving styles. You can drive with a drift, or you can drive with a smooth roll. In any case, it turns out faster than the Subaru.


Dmitry Savostin

instructor at the Subaru School

test-drive-29.jpgThe Impreza WRX STI is a stiff and wayward car, like a spirited horse, that will only obey a brave and skilled rider. The long steering wheel helps beginners avoid mistakes but hinders a prepared driver, and the shift clarity could be higher.

The Evolution — a sharp and informative steering wheel, an explosive engine. A car without a single compromise. If you try to relax — the Lancer will immediately shake you on a bump with its stiff suspension and will not let you forget who is in charge here.

The Mazda 6 MPS is a real surprise! It is docile, nimble, and understandable. Against the background of the Subaru and Mitsubishi, it seems more convenient, comfortable, civilized, and undemanding. But in sporty modes, when the Subaru's waywardness and the Mitsubishi's sharpness become advantages, the Mazda remains a «civilian» car. Here the weaknesses of the power steering, the quirks of the clutch drive, and the features of the all-wheel drive show up — I still feel a delay when the rear axle engages.

It is very difficult to choose between the STI and the Evo: each has its own family flaws and unique advantages. The Mitsubishi has a nicer steering wheel, seats, and gearshift mechanism, while the Subaru responds better to engine control, and the suspension is not as harsh on the spine. But personally, I choose the Mazda. It may not be for professional rallying, but it is comfortable to drive every day. And in amateur rally sprints, it will not yield to more «charged» rivals.
